Night-shift staff: Floor 4 of the Tellhaven Building opens this week. After 21:00, access is via the rear stairwell only; the lifts are locked out overnight during the settling period. Complete a walk-through of the new floor once per shift and log it. The stairwell keypad accepts the code below.

badge for yahop-fawep: bdg-XBKXI-68071

Subject: DR drill Thursday — baseline file

Team, Thursday's disaster-recovery drill at Quillbrook includes restoring the static-analysis baseline file for the Marlet scanner. The drill copy lives in the offline archive, which is sealed. Restore it before the scanner redeploys or every build will flag thousands of stale findings. To unseal the archive, use the recovery passphrase directly below.

recovery phrase for fajeg-kawep: druix-gorius-briax-ulaeth-fraox-lammir-pelox-jormir-pelwyn-julir

**Ticket: Websocket reconnect skips re-auth**

Flagging this one for security eyes: when the Relayette client drops and reconnects within the grace window, it reuses the old session token without re-validating scopes. If an admin revoked permissions mid-session, the reconnected socket keeps the stale grants until the next full handshake. Probably needs a forced token refresh on every reconnect, not just expired ones. Repro steps are in the attached script; the vulnerable build is noted below.

session token of kahog-bahif = htk9_f63daec35

**Autocomplete index performance.** Plugin authors querying the Tindervale autocomplete endpoint should expect elevated latency while the suggestion index rebuilds, typically 03:00–04:30 UTC daily. During rebuilds, responses may fall back to prefix-only matching, so fuzzy results will be sparse. Do not implement client-side retries faster than two seconds; the index recovers on its own. Current rebuild status, historical timings, and the degradation flag your plugin can poll are all published on the status page below.

dashboard of hagug-yafop = https://artifactory.zemvarlabs.internal/board